Cultural Meaning Of An Ancestral Skull Memento Mori Tattoo Design
The symbolism of this tattoo lies in its fusion of the tribal tattoo style with the timeless concept of Memento Mori. Memento Mori, a Latin phrase meaning 'remember that you will die,' serves as a powerful reminder of human mortality and the transient nature of existence. This idea is vividly reinforced by the central skull motif, which universally represents death and decay. The tribal designs encircling the skull add layers of cultural context, often associated with indigenous traditions that view tattoos as symbols of identity, protection, and spiritual significance. In this artwork, the tribal patterns can symbolize the interconnectedness of life and death, as well as the continuity of ancestral heritage. By combining these elements, the tattoo conveys a deep message: to embrace life's impermanence and cherish each moment, while also acknowledging one's place within a larger, timeless cycle.
